任务:给定一个十进制的正整数,写下从1开始,到N的所有整数,然后数一下其中出现“1”的个数。 要求: 写一个函数 f(N) ,返回1 到 N 之间出现的 “1”的个数。例如 f(12) = 5。 在32位整数范围内,满足条件的“f(N) =N”的最大的N是多少。1.设计思想:因为上...
分类:
其他好文 时间:
2015-06-03 13:16:15
阅读次数:
250
jQuery设计思想分享按钮作者:阮一峰日期:2011年7月26日jQuery是目前使用最广泛的javascript函数库。据统计,全世界排名前100万的网站,有46%使用jQuery,远远超过其他库。微软公司甚至把jQuery作为他们的官方库。对于网页开发者来说,学会jQuery是必要的。因为它让...
分类:
Web程序 时间:
2015-06-03 11:23:03
阅读次数:
249
HBase - Hadoop Database
hbase的设计思想来自于google的bigtable
主键:Row Key
主键是用来检索记录的主键,访问Hbase table 中的行,只有三种方式
通过单个Row Key 访问
通过Row Key 的range
全表扫描
列族:Column Family
列族...
分类:
其他好文 时间:
2015-06-03 09:59:11
阅读次数:
106
软件系统面向对象的设计思想可谓历史悠久,20世纪70年代的Smalltalk可以说是面向对象语言的经典,直到今天我们依然将这门语言视为面向对象语言的基础。随着编程语言和技术的发展,各种语言特性层出不穷,面向对象是大部分语言的一个基本特性,像C++、Java、C#这样的静态语言,Ruby、Python...
分类:
其他好文 时间:
2015-06-01 09:37:58
阅读次数:
134
网络应用程序,分为前端和后端两个部分。当前的发展趋势,就是前端设备层出不穷(手机、平板、桌面电脑、其他专用设备......)。因此,必须有一种统一的机制,方便不同的前端设备与后端进行通信。这导致API构架的流行,甚至出现"API First"的设计思想。RESTful API是目前比较成熟的一套互联...
1.设计思想: 主题思路就是删除ID,每当遇到不同的ID,则删除上一个作为对比对象的ID,依次遍历所有的ID,最后剩下的那个一定是水王。2.代码设计://找水王,王昭博。#include using namespace std;void main(){ int num,ID[100]; ...
分类:
其他好文 时间:
2015-05-29 00:22:40
阅读次数:
232
1.设计思想: 按照比例,由题目可知:2本 便宜5%,3本 便宜10%,4本 便宜20%,5本 便宜25%。 所以1~5本按照每册买一本来买最便宜;6~10本则要看情况计算,6本 按照5册加一本 也就是5*单价*(1-25%)+1*单价;7本则是 5*单价*(1-25%)+2*单价*(1-5%);8...
分类:
其他好文 时间:
2015-05-28 23:06:53
阅读次数:
149
设计思想: 折扣 付款1 0 82 0.05 8*0.953 0.10 8*0.94 0.208*0.85 0.25 8*0.751本无折扣2本2*8*0.953本3*8*0.9 4本4*8*0.85本5*8*0.756本 5+17本 5+28本 4+4 而不是5+3 4*8*0.8*2=51.2....
分类:
其他好文 时间:
2015-05-28 23:04:24
阅读次数:
206
互联网的通信安全,建立在SSL/TLS协议之上。本文简要介绍SSL/TLS协议的运行机制。文章的重点是设计思想和运行过程,不涉及具体的实现细节。如果想了解这方面的内容,请参阅RFC文档。一、作用不使用SSL/TLS的HTTP通信,就是不加密的通信。所有信息明文传播,带来了三大风险。(1) 窃听风险(...
分类:
其他好文 时间:
2015-05-27 18:57:21
阅读次数:
137
一直相信阅读优秀的代码,是学习编程的最好方式,经过一段时间对吉日嘎拉通用权限管理系统的学习和使用,我从中受益良多,其中不乏一些优秀的设计思想,其中给我印象比较深刻的有几点,我将按照我个人的理解写下学习笔记,希望能给自己这段时间的学习留下点什么,同时也希望能别人能够通过阅读我的文章来获得一些帮助。这篇...
分类:
其他好文 时间:
2015-05-26 23:13:39
阅读次数:
214